P&G looks to gain market share in Asia-Pacific
It leverages digital platforms and TV to raise awareness of its brands and woos new customers with samples
Published Sun, May 29, 2016 · 09:50 PM
Singapore
CONSUMER goods giant Procter & Gamble (P&G), eyeing the fast-growing markets across the Asia-Pacific, wants to put its brands into more homes in the region.
The company's president for the Asia-Pacific Magesvaran Suranjan said the region is viewed as a growth engine for the overall group:
